Storkau is a locality of the city Weissenfels in Burgenland district, in Saxony -Anhalt. It includes the districts Weißenfelser Obschütz, Storkau and Pettstädt.

History
On September 1, 2010 Storkau was incorporated to Weissenfels.
Policy
The up to their forced annexation in 2010 independent community Storkau is today a district and a village of the town of Weissenfels within the meaning of § 86 GO LSA. It thus has a Ortschaftsrat and a mayor.
Ortschaftsrat
The Ortschaftsrat consists of 8 elected village councils. The mayor belongs to the ex officio Ortschaftsrat and presides.
